http://kinesisanalytics.{region}.amazonaws.com/#X-Amz-Target=KinesisAnalytics_20150814.AddApplicationReferenceDataSource<note> <p>This documentation is for version 1 of the Amazon Kinesis Data Analytics API, which only supports SQL applications. Version 2 of the API supports SQL and Java applications. For more information about version 2, see <a href="/kinesisanalytics/latest/apiv2/Welcome.html">Amazon Kinesis Data Analytics API V2 Documentation</a>.</p> </note> <p>Adds a reference data source to an existing application.</p> <p>Amazon Kinesis Analytics reads reference data (that is, an Amazon S3 object) and creates an in-application table within your application. In the request, you provide the source (S3 bucket name and object key name), name of the in-application table to create, and the necessary mapping information that describes how data in Amazon S3 object maps to columns in the resulting in-application table.</p> <p> For conceptual information, see <a href="https://docs.aws.amazon.com/kinesisanalytics/latest/dev/how-it-works-input.html">Configuring Application Input</a>. For the limits on data sources you can add to your application, see <a href="https://docs.aws.amazon.com/kinesisanalytics/latest/dev/limits.html">Limits</a>. </p> <p> This operation requires permissions to perform the <code>kinesisanalytics:AddApplicationOutput</code> action. </p>
